If the window that opens shows you the list of updates and asks if you
want to apply them, then that's clear enough as a rationale for the
window's existence.

I think there should be an option to prevent auto-downloading of the
Packages files, but that would be a separate bug.

As a more sophisticated approach, it might be useful to be able to say
"don't download those over mobile broadband connections", but I can't
think of a way to do that which is classy and simple.
